24. Firearm Sales in the United Kingdom
In compliance with UK firearms legislation, all firearm sales by The Blue Group (including trading names Blue Fieldsports and Falcon Design) are conducted face-to-face, either:
- At our premises; or
- Through a transfer to another Registered Firearms Dealer (RFD) for collection.
We do not ship firearms or firearm components directly to private individuals. Valid certification (firearm/shotgun certificate or equivalent) must be provided and verified before completion of sale or transfer.
No firearm will be released or transferred without full legal compliance.
